Bushwacker Beginning
The bushwacker is a frozen mixed drink made with rum, coffee, and lotion of coconut. The drink has a milkshake-like structure and is commonly garnished with whipped cream and grated nutmeg.


The alcoholic drink came from 1975 at the Ship's Shop on St. Thomas in the United State Virgin Islands. It after that migrated to Florida, where it was popularized by Linda Murphy at the Sandshaker Beach Bar in Pensacola Coastline.

The original bushwacker was created in 1975 at the Ship's Shop & Sapphire Bar on St. Thomas in the Virgin Islands by Angie Conigliaro and Tom Brokamp. The drink was called after a visitor's droopy-eared Afghan dog called "Bushwack." It ultimately made its way stateside thanks to Linda Taylor Murphy, the proprietor of Pensacola's Sandshaker Coastline Bar.

Variants
A bushwacker is a drink that seems like a chocolate milkshake or smoothie, however it's made for grownups. It's a blended mixed drink made with dark rum, coffee liqueur, creme de cacao, and coconut cream. It's an exotic favorite at coastline bars, however it can be easily made in your home.

It's sometimes offered with a splash of three-way sec for a citrus twist, yet that alters the initial intent of the beverage. It's also often served with a shot of amaretto, which is an excellent addition to the beverage, however it does include an additional layer of sweetness. Some dishes call for bottled pina colada mix to be utilized instead of the cream of coconut, yet this includes a little much more pineapple taste that's not in the initial desired taste of the beverage.
